Belcarra Eviction Cottage

James Walsh's Family

Elmhall, Belcarra, County Mayo, Ireland

Here is a list of the Walsh family evicted from the cottage in Belcarra in 1886. The Images are of life-sized cutouts in the cottage produced by local artist Bridie Geraghty.

James Walsh (son of John Walsh) married his second cousin Margaret Devaney of Kilnageer (daughter of Michael Devaney) on 2 March 1864 in Belcarra RC Church (witnesses: Edmund Walsh and Mary Stanton) and had the children listed below:

  1. Mary Walsh. born 20 February 1865. baptised 26 February 1865 (sponsors: William Fadian and Bridget Gannon).
  2. John Walsh. baptised 29 July 1866 (sponsors: Martin Staunton and Bridget Fadian).
  3. Catherine Walsh. baptised 6 June 1869 (sponsors: James Conneely and Bridget Walsh).
  4. Margaret Walsh. baptised 6 July 1871 (sponsors: Patrick Devaney and Mary Devaney).
  5. Michael Walsh. baptised 26 November 1872 (sponsors: Thomas Fadian and Bridget Fadian).
  6. Edward Walsh. baptised 9 August 1873 (sponsors: Patrick Devaney and Ellen Brennan).
  7. Anne Walsh. born 19 December 1874
  8. Honor Walsh. baptised 11 September 1881 (sponsors: John Groorke and Catherine Groorke). This child must have died in infancy although no death record was located.
  9. Bridget "Delia" Walsh. baptised 11 June 1884 (sponsors: William Fadian and Mary Walsh).
  10. Honor Walsh. born 20 July 1887 (sponsors: Thomas Madden and Mary Walsh).
